数据结构可视化网站在可视化效果上有哪些创新?

在当今信息爆炸的时代,数据结构可视化已成为数据处理和展示的重要手段。为了更好地帮助用户理解和分析复杂的数据结构,数据结构可视化网站在可视化效果上不断创新,为用户提供更加直观、高效的数据展示方式。本文将探讨数据结构可视化网站在可视化效果上的创新之处。

一、交互式可视化

传统的数据结构可视化往往以静态图片的形式呈现,用户难以与数据互动。而交互式可视化则允许用户通过鼠标点击、拖拽等操作与数据互动,从而更深入地了解数据结构。以下是一些交互式可视化的创新:

  1. 动态更新:在交互式可视化中,数据结构的变化可以实时反映在图表上,用户可以直观地看到数据的变化趋势。

  2. 过滤和筛选:用户可以通过设置条件对数据进行过滤和筛选,从而更清晰地观察特定数据。

  3. 多层次展开:对于复杂的数据结构,用户可以逐层展开,逐步深入理解数据之间的关系。

二、三维可视化

传统的二维可视化在展示复杂数据结构时,往往存在信息量过大、难以区分等问题。三维可视化则通过立体效果,将数据结构以更加直观的方式呈现出来。以下是一些三维可视化的创新:

  1. 立体空间展示:三维可视化可以将数据结构以立体空间的形式呈现,使数据之间的关系更加清晰。

  2. 动态旋转和缩放:用户可以通过旋转和缩放功能,从不同角度观察数据结构。

  3. 透明度调整:通过调整透明度,用户可以观察数据结构内部细节,同时不影响整体视图。

三、色彩搭配与视觉引导

色彩搭配和视觉引导在数据结构可视化中起着至关重要的作用。以下是一些色彩搭配与视觉引导的创新:

  1. 色彩心理学应用:根据色彩心理学原理,合理运用色彩搭配,使数据结构可视化更加易于理解和记忆。

  2. 视觉引导元素:通过箭头、线条等视觉引导元素,引导用户关注数据结构的关键部分。

  3. 动画效果:合理运用动画效果,使数据结构可视化更加生动有趣。

四、案例分析

  1. D3.js:D3.js是一个基于Web的JavaScript库,用于创建动态数据可视化。它支持多种数据结构可视化,如树状图、力导向图等,具有丰富的交互功能。

  2. Highcharts:Highcharts是一个用于创建交互式图表的JavaScript库,支持多种图表类型,如折线图、柱状图、饼图等。它具有出色的视觉效果和交互性。

  3. ECharts:ECharts是一个基于JavaScript的图表库,提供丰富的图表类型和交互功能。它广泛应用于各种数据结构可视化场景。

五、总结

数据结构可视化网站在可视化效果上的创新,使得用户可以更加直观、高效地理解和分析数据。随着技术的不断发展,未来数据结构可视化将更加注重用户体验,为用户提供更加便捷、高效的数据展示方式。

猜你喜欢:分布式追踪